Overview The Talent Acquisition department at Howard University seeks a dynamic Project Manager for the NOAA Cooperative Science Center in Atmospheric Sciences and Meteorology (NCAS-M II). The successful candidate will provide operational oversight for the Center and support the Center’s director and deputy director in strategic leadership for large-scale scientific and academic initiatives. Responsibilities include coordinating the Center’s collaborative research (with NOAA and partner institutions), supporting staff, and coordinating meetings, reporting, and communications. Key Responsibilities Operational Execution: Translate senior leadership’s strategic vision into actionable daily workflows, manage center milestones, and track performance indicators. Chain of Command Liaison: Act as the primary conduit between the directorate and administrative teams and serve as the default proxy when senior leadership is unavailable. Cross-Institutional Coordination: Synchronize efforts across partner university campuses, aligning sub-awardee progress with central administration directives. Fiscal Optimization: Drive portfolio-level budgets, propose and review allocations (in consultation with the budget analyst) for final approval by senior leadership. Risk & Performance Management: Identify operational bottlenecks, manage student and researcher tracking systems, and escalate critical grant-compliance issues. Reporting Consolidation: Synthesize raw research, education, and financial data into comprehensive draft reports for senior leadership’s final review and submission to NOAA. Additional Responsibilities: Perform project coordination and analysis for science initiatives and strategic projects across the Center, define project requirements, maintain change management processes, and develop baseline risk assessments with risk mitigation plans. Coordinate project requirements with teams including division/lab staff, external advisory committees, NCAS-M management, and outside vendors; facilitate project meetings with detailed notes, action items, and engagement activities. Support NCAS-M II director and deputy director in making critical project decisions. Qualifications Master’s degree in a related field, plus at least one year of experience managing various project phases, or an equivalent combination of experience and disciplinary expertise. Knowledge of project management principles and experience executing strategic process improvement projects. Ability to establish and facilitate large, multi-stakeholder meetings and provide project status updates. Excellent organizational skills with multiple priorities/projects; proficiency in Microsoft Office to create advanced documents, spreadsheets, and presentations. Experience in processing and presenting project data (financial or schedule-related). Proven ability to respond positively to uncertainty, rapid changes, and ambiguity; skill in directing the work of diverse scientific and administrative personnel; ability to motivate teams; excellent written and oral communication skills; and ability to present technical and sensitive information to internal audiences. Core Competencies Excellent written and verbal communication skills, including preparation of materials for senior leaders and varied audiences. Strong strategic thinking and problem-solving skills, linking long-term institutional goals to near-term actions. Strong interpersonal skills with the ability to build trust across diverse constituencies including faculty, staff, students, and external partners. Ability to operate effectively in a complex, fast-paced environment, managing multiple priorities while maintaining quality and accuracy. Proven capacity to lead through influence, coordinate across diverse stakeholders, and drive initiatives to completion.
